Question:
I need an adapter to plug in a semi electric plug into a gooseneck electric plug with electric brakes, I can send pictures.
asked by: Joe
Expert Reply:
Your semi-truck is going to have separate turn signals from the stop lights and your gooseneck trailer is going to have combined turn signals and stop lights. This means you would have to build an adapter that has a signal light converter so that your trailer can be towed with your truck.
You would need to start with a 7-way male connector part # PK11893 to plug into your semi truck. For wiring you would then want the part # DW04914-1 sold by the foot. Then for the signal converter you would need part # RM-732, and finally part # PK11720 for a 7-way round connector for your trailer to plug into.
I wish we had an adapter like what you are looking for pre-made, but at this time the only option is to wire up one.
